Least Common Multiple of 96200 and 96204 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 96200 and 96204, than apply into the LCM equation.

GCF(96200,96204) = 4
LCM(96200,96204) = ( 96200 × 96204) / 4
LCM(96200,96204) = 9254824800 / 4
LCM(96200,96204) = 2313706200
